Find lim x to 3 for the equation ((-2x^2) - x).

Answers Choices. A. -39 B. -21 C. 1 D. 331

To find the limit of the expression \(-2x^2 - x\) as \(x\) approaches 3, we simply substitute \(x = 3\) into the expression:

\[
-2(3)^2 - (3)
\]

Calculating this step-by-step:

1. Calculate \((3)^2\):
\[
(3)^2 = 9
\]

2. Multiply by \(-2\):
\[
-2 \times 9 = -18
\]

3. Now subtract 3 from this result:
\[
-18 - 3 = -21
\]

Thus, the limit as \(x\) approaches 3 is:

\[
\lim_{x \to 3} (-2x^2 - x) = -21
\]

The correct answer is \( \text{B. } -21 \).
